Transaction ed81bf6b28f1c6f772d86d157facca69904730a44e0cd3bed75973874075a438
1 Input
1 Output
-
ed81bf6b28f1c6f772d86d157facca69904730a44e0cd3bed75973874075a438:0
- value
- 22475
- script pubkey
- OP_0 OP_PUSHBYTES_20 1085fdd35eac05940f8bd90b5ad94f247b21024a
- address
- bc1qzzzlm5674szegrutmy944k20y3ajzqj2lekwhq